Montauk Inlet Picture



I took this shot of the Montauk inlet a few weeks ago when the storm came in. I can tell you there was no boat fishing that day. Check out the wave hitting the far point of the east jetty. That spray is at least 12 feet high. The specs on the picture are sand and spray.

Blackfish are hot in Montauk now

From what I hear, blackfishing is hot right now. Both the party boats and charters are hitting into some great fishing for togs. If you've never been blackfishing before, I recommend taking a run at them. It's quite a thrill to bring up a heavy hitter. If you have done some blackfishing...you know exactly what I mean.

Stripers are also keeping everyone happily busy. However, I havn't heard of any herring or gannets hitting the area yet. That means the season is gonna stay strong for quite a while.
